diff options
author | martti <martti@pkgsrc.org> | 2002-02-26 09:41:39 +0000 |
---|---|---|
committer | martti <martti@pkgsrc.org> | 2002-02-26 09:41:39 +0000 |
commit | 9aaf372a1d26bccfbacf2ae2556f8a2c4ccc00f4 (patch) | |
tree | aa7eb69a9f1ca2bd8bcc5b9490fa61c771a3b43e /wm/icewm/patches/patch-ab | |
parent | ca21196d32938b1f957d6d6ec64426dfd6f4d29d (diff) | |
download | pkgsrc-9aaf372a1d26bccfbacf2ae2556f8a2c4ccc00f4.tar.gz |
Updated icewm to 1.0.9.2 (provided by Sergey Svishchev in pkg/15478)
* a lot of bug fixes
* new translations
* NLS support
Diffstat (limited to 'wm/icewm/patches/patch-ab')
-rw-r--r-- | wm/icewm/patches/patch-ab | 30 |
1 files changed, 16 insertions, 14 deletions
diff --git a/wm/icewm/patches/patch-ab b/wm/icewm/patches/patch-ab index de1b544a2a6..9d84d95c208 100644 --- a/wm/icewm/patches/patch-ab +++ b/wm/icewm/patches/patch-ab @@ -1,10 +1,10 @@ -$NetBSD: patch-ab,v 1.1.1.1 2000/12/12 02:03:48 wiz Exp $ +$NetBSD: patch-ab,v 1.2 2002/02/26 09:41:40 martti Exp $ ---- src/aapm.cc.orig Sun Feb 13 10:28:36 2000 -+++ src/aapm.cc Mon Mar 6 22:22:36 2000 -@@ -22,11 +22,18 @@ +--- src/aapm.cc.orig Tue Oct 9 16:54:03 2001 ++++ src/aapm.cc Tue Feb 26 09:02:17 2002 +@@ -25,6 +25,12 @@ - #ifdef CONFIG_APM + #ifdef CONFIG_APPLET_APM +#if defined(__NetBSD__) +#include <sys/ioctl.h> @@ -15,17 +15,19 @@ $NetBSD: patch-ab,v 1.1.1.1 2000/12/12 02:03:48 wiz Exp $ YColor *YApm::apmBg = 0; YColor *YApm::apmFg = 0; YFont *YApm::apmFont = 0; +@@ -32,6 +38,7 @@ + extern YPixmap *taskbackPixmap; void ApmStr(char *s, bool Tool) { -+#ifdef __linux__ ++#if !defined(__NetBSD__) char buf[45]; int len, i, fd = open("/proc/apm", O_RDONLY); char driver[16]; -@@ -97,6 +104,44 @@ - strcat(s," - Charging"); +@@ -102,6 +109,44 @@ + strcat(s,_(" - Charging")); else - strcat(s,"M"); -+#elif defined(__NetBSD__) + strcat(s,_("M")); ++#else + struct apm_power_info aip; + int fd = open(APMDEV, O_RDONLY); + @@ -52,14 +54,14 @@ $NetBSD: patch-ab,v 1.1.1.1 2000/12/12 02:03:48 wiz Exp $ + + if (aip.ac_state == APM_AC_ON) + if (Tool) -+ strcat(s," - Power"); ++ strcat(s,_(" - Power")); + else -+ strcat(s,"P"); ++ strcat(s,_("P")); + if (aip.battery_state == APM_BATT_CHARGING) + if (Tool) -+ strcat(s," - Charging"); ++ strcat(s,_(" - Charging")); + else -+ strcat(s,"M"); ++ strcat(s,_("M")); + + close(fd); +#endif |